Summary

Have some spare time and want to make a difference to the operation and running of a small but vital charity in Stroud? Then we have roles that may suit you.

Detailed description

A range of opportunities exist to share existing skills and potentially learn new ones at Marah. We are looking for volunteers and potential trustees for a range of activities.


Fundraising and marketing is a key role that would allow your creativity or experience to bring in much needed grants, regular givers and other fundraising to secure the charities' future. Supported by a drop-in manager you would search out opportunities to raise the charity profile and funds.


The Secretary role ensures the administrative smooth running of the charity. Organising and attending monthly Trustee meetings, either as minute taker or active contributer, you would ensure the charity is well run and effective. In addition, you would have the potential to support the charity in other administrative tasks and potentially share in the responsibility for how the charity operates and is governed.

About Marah

Our purpose is to offer friendship, wholesome food, advice, respect and hope to the people who come to us for assistance. We reach out to those in need, providing fellowship and support in a non-judgemental, welcoming framework.

Our vision is to be a key provider of support to those in need in the Stroud District, helping them to improve their physical and mental health and wellbeing. We aim to achieve this by helping our clients to access existing statutory and charitable services. Where these services are unsuitable or unavailable, Marah will aim to provide this help direct. We welcome all who come to us as our guests.
